Desenvolvedor web: o que faz e como se tornar um? Insights para te ajudar na carreira em tecnologia Blog da Trybe

Não é intuitivo, mas muitos cursos e recursos online estão disponíveis. Bootstrap é uma coleção gratuita de peças de código reutilizáveis escritas em HTML, CSS, e (opcionalmente) JavaScript. Ele permite que os desenvolvedores criem rapidamente sites de dispositivos moveis responsiveis. Conhecer uma ou duas linguagens de programação além do JavaScript pode diferenciá-lo como um candidato a emprego. Dependendo do projeto em que você está trabalhando, você pode querer conhecer outras linguagens de programação além do JavaScript.

  • Trabalhar nessa área não exige a presença física em um escritório, já que as atividades podem ser realizadas a partir de um computador conectado à internet.
  • O setor de tecnologia da informação ainda tem muito espaço para se expandir no Brasil e em todo o mundo, portanto, se você deseja tornar-se um programador, saiba que o mercado de trabalho é extremamente abrangente.
  • Outros cargos podem solicitar um bacharelado ou apenas uma certificação de um curso on-line.

Além disso, você ainda tem a chance de dar uma retribuição para sua comunidade. Programas de certificado em desenvolvimento web duram entre oito e 12 meses. Esse tipo de programa geralmente foca em cursos introdutórios à tecnologia. Portanto, eles são mais adequados para pessoas que não possuem nenhuma habilidade ou conhecimento técnico. Enquanto os boot camps de programação focam em habilidades práticas de desenvolvimento para web, as universidades também incluem conhecimento teórico. A educação formal também permite que você faça um estágio para aprimorar as suas habilidades de solução de problemas, além de ter uma prévia de como é a indústria de tecnologia.

Quais são os Passos para se Tornar um Desenvolvedor Web?

Um desenvolvedor back-end trabalha principalmente com a lógica do servidor, o banco de dados e as aplicações que suportam o front-end de um site ou aplicação. Eles criam, mantêm e otimizam a tecnologia que alimenta os componentes que os usuários não veem. É uma linguagem de programação https://giroemipiau1.com.br/2023/12/27/bootcamp-de-programacao-o-que-e-e-quais-habilidades-voce-nao-precisa-ter/ bastante conhecida pelos desenvolvedores e desenvolvedoras da área. Ela é voltada para o desenvolvimento de programas em geral e aplicativos mobile, porém existe a opção de Java para web. A melhor maneira de exibir essa informação é criar um site a partir do zero.

  • O JavaScript é uma linguagem de programação estruturada, interpretada e de alto nível.
  • Nesta etapa, o desenvolvedor web deve fazer uma pesquisa de mercado, analisando a concorrência, definindo seu público-alvo e identificando as necessidades e expectativas dos usuários.
  • Atualmente uma pessoa desenvolvedora web que tem entre 3 a 5 anos de experiência pode ser considerada um(a) desenvolvedor(a) Pleno com o salário médioa partir de R$5000,00.
  • O setor de tecnologia da informação (popularmente conhecido como TI), juntamente com os demais ramos ligados à internet, foi uma das áreas que mais ofereceram vagas de trabalho no Brasil, em 2020.

Estas são as três mais populares linguagens utilizadas em front-end e compõem, juntas, a tríade básica necessária para a criação de um site simples. HTML é uma linguagem de marcação, CSS é uma linguagem de estilo e JavaScript é uma linguagem de programação. As principais linguagens de programação back-end são Python, Java, PHP e Ruby. Bastante esclarecedor bootcamp de programação sobre como começar essa jornada de desenvolvedor web. De modo alternativo, monitore as tendências através de sites de tecnologia como Slashdot, StackExchange e DZone. Também continue ativo em redes sociais orientadas a negócios como o LinkedIn, o que fará com que a sua rede cresça e o manterá à frente da sua concorrência dentro da indústria.

É difícil se tornar um desenvolvedor web?

Esta é a parte do desenvolvimento web que lida com o servidor e a base de dados. Os desenvolvedores back-end criam e mantêm a lógica do servidor que permite que o site funcione corretamente, para além da “questão visual”. Eles também gerenciam a base de dados e garantem que todas as informações estejam corretamente armazenadas e acessíveis.

  • Como desenvolvedor frontend, você não precisará escrever suas APIs para que outros as chamem (isso é um trabalho backend), mas você deve saber como chamar uma API e exibi-la de forma significativa em seu site.
  • Portanto, existe uma divisão nas atividades voltadas ao desenvolvimento para web, a codificação do lado cliente (front-end) e a do lado do servidor (back-end).
  • Sites como Upwork podem ser um bom ponto de partida quando se precisa puxar um pouco de dinheiro, mas o salário raramente é alto.
  • É uma linguagem markup bastante similar ao HTML; portanto, enquanto HTML foi feito para mostrar dados com foco em como ele aparece, XML foi desenhado para simplesmente armazenar e transportar dados.

Com o tempo, dê uma olhada em frameworks, que são pacotes de códigos prontos, como React Js e Angular, que aceleram o desenvolvimento. Conhecer lógica, o básico do funcionamento de banco de dados e APIs também será de grande valia para o mercado de trabalho e para você ter noção sobre as integrações entre front-end e back-end. Assim que as correções forem aplicadas, o website poderá ser lançado e estará disponível ao público em geral. Caso ferramentas de análise tenham sido aplicadas, como Google Analytics, será possível obter métricas e verificar o comportamento das pessoas que o acessarem. Com o tempo, o código precisará de manutenção, tanto para corrigir vulnerabilidades quanto para adicionar novas funcionalidades.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top